{"title":"Crowdfunding: Genesis and Comprehensive Review of Its State in Africa","authors":"Oloutchègoun Josias Lawrence Adjakou","doi":"10.4236/OJBM.2021.92031","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4236/OJBM.2021.92031","url":null,"abstract":"In developing countries, the topic of crowdfunding is still in its \u0000infancy because Europe; Asia and North America have monopolized almost all the \u0000researchers’ attention. Nevertheless, the number of scholars stressing the fact \u0000that investigations should be conducted on the economic impact of crowdfunding \u0000in developing countries where financial systems are still struggling is incredibly increasing. But before getting to that point, as Gajda and Walton \u0000stated, “An analysis of primary and secondary data; in-depth assessment of live \u0000projects and statistical analysis could provide more insight (…) how to make \u0000crowdfunding more accessible to entrepreneurs in the developing world” (Gajda & Walton, 2013: p. iii). Drawing on this and the fact that none of the extant literature about \u0000crowdfunding in Africa has provided statistical assessment of existing \u0000platforms on the continent; how much crowdfunding has been adopted and \u0000sustainably implemented across various region on the continent, this paper’s \u0000main goal is to depict and describe the current situation of crowdfunding in Africa. Known as proven and accepted methods \u0000used for growing topics in the field of entrepreneurship, this paper used \u0000exploratory and descriptive methods. This paper provides everyone in \u0000need of clear understanding of crowdfunding’s origin; how it evolved; its level \u0000of penetration and use in Africa, with the necessary information. The study \u0000came to conclude that in West and North Africa only 22% and 33% of the \u0000platforms created in the span of 2012 to 2020 are still operating. East Africa \u0000and South Africa are doing far better as respectively 70% and 55% of their \u0000crowdfunding platforms are still operating. The study also found that French \u0000Speaking countries struggle a lot in implementing and sustaining crowdfunding platform. \u0000West Africa performs very poorly as rarely the projects listed on the scarce \u0000platforms still operating manage to gather more than 2% of their funding goals. \u0000The study also came to the conclusion that by May 2020, 64% of the crowdfunding \u0000operating in Africa are foreign based.","PeriodicalId":411102,"journal":{"name":"Open Journal of Business and Management","volume":"16 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-02-22","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"125107874","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Sheikh","doi":"10.4236/OJBM.2021.92051","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.4236/OJBM.2021.92051","url":null,"abstract":"Digital transformation has taken center stage in every IT organization. \u0000Data is being created at various sources: edge, core, and cloud at an \u0000unprecedented rate. For enterprise IT infrastructure, this means more places to \u0000store data and more ways to store them. Storage solutions can be broadly \u0000categorized as Direct Attached Storage (DAS), Storage Area Network (SAN), \u0000Network Attached Storage (NAS), Hyperconverged Infrastructure (HCI), and Public \u0000Cloud Storage, each with its advantages and potential drawbacks. Besides computing \u0000and networking, storage is one of the core physical components of an IT \u0000infrastructure. Application performance and availability depend strongly on \u0000their underlying storage. As such, the selection of storage systems is one of \u0000the critical decisions for IT executives. Assessment of Enterprise Data Storage \u0000Systems (EDSS) for selecting the one that provides a comprehensive solution \u0000requires not only the consideration of technical performance and economic \u0000feasibility but also other perspectives such as strategic, operational, and \u0000regulatory. An assessment model with multiple perspectives and related criteria \u0000will serve as a valuable reference in the decision-making process. This study \u0000uses expert judgment to validate an assessment model covering Strategic, \u0000Technological, Operational, Regulatory, and Economic (STORE) perspectives and \u0000their related criteria. Expert judgment is also used to calculate the criteria \u0000weights using the constant sum pairwise comparison method. The results can be \u0000used for the evaluation of various storage alternatives under consideration. It \u0000is anticipated that the STORE assessment model and criteria weights will be \u0000valid for IT organizations in their long-term strategic decision-making.","PeriodicalId":411102,"journal":{"name":"Open Journal of Business and Management","volume":"225 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-02-22","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"132036570","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
